Oracle Park (if you've been around, you might still call it AT&T or Pac Bell) is perched right on the edge of McCovey Cove, and the views are absurd. The Bay Bridge, the water, the kayakers floating in the cove hoping to snag a splash hit - there's no other stadium experience like this in baseball. It's uniquely San Francisco in every way.
Giants fans are deeply loyal and very proud of their three World Series rings from 2010, 2012, and 2014. That dynasty-era run turned the entire Bay Area orange and black. The fans who packed Oracle Park during those runs created an atmosphere that visiting teams genuinely dreaded. Even now, a big game brings that intensity right back.
The food at Oracle Park is next level. The Crazy Crab'z garlic fries are the signature item - piled with minced garlic and served in a souvenir helmet. You'll smell like garlic for two days and you won't care. The Ghirardelli sundaes are the dessert play, and the craft beer selection features Anchor Steam, 21st Amendment, and other local favorites.
Before the game, grab a bite in the South Beach or Mission Bay neighborhood right around the park. After the game, the bars along King Street and Embarcadero are your postgame spots. Or just walk along the waterfront and take in the view - this is one of the most scenic parts of San Francisco. Oracle Park isn't just a stadium. It's a Bay Area landmark.
